Kentucky Post---September 15, 1998
Charles Robert Black , 91, of Warsaw, died Sunday at Gallatin Health Care Center in Warsaw. He was a farmer and a member of Ten Mile Baptist Church, Glencoe. His wife, Helen Black, died in 1983. A son, Denver Black, died in 1986.
Survivors include sons, Carl Black of Union and Melbourne Black of Florence; daughters, Betty Chipman and Connie Clinkenbeard, both of Walton, and Gail Roberts of Warsaw; 17 grandchildren and 25 great-grandchildren.
Services will be at 10:30 a.m. Thursday at Stith Funeral Home, Florence. Visitation will be from 5 to 8 p.m. Wednesday at the funeral home. Burial will be in Big Bone Baptist Cemetery, Union. Memorials are suggested to Ten Mile Baptist Church, Tapering Point Road, Glencoe, Ky. 41046.
